courier n also currier. Cp OED ~ 1 'a running messenger.' Hooded seal on the periphery of a seal herd; hooded seal in its third year. Also attrib courier hood.
   1924 ENGLAND 3 Sure enough, there they were, six or seven huge, fat fellows resting on pans, off our port bow. The Captain called them 'currier hoods,' or scattered outscouts of the hood nation, and added that it was most unusual to find seals in this latitude. Ibid 103 The hoods, for their first four years, are 'young hoods,' 'bedlamers,' 'curriers' and 'old hoods.' 1925 Dial Notes v, 329 Courier hoods. Scattering guards outside the harp seals.
